thereuare Posted October 23, 2008 Report Posted October 23, 2008 I called the Embassey Suites and was told all the hotels allow this.I would call again as i don't believe this to be the case... the Embassy Suites gives a voucher for a nearby private lot and they charge per day for the voucher. Other hotels may or may not have such an arrangement with a third party parking garage, but most will not likely allow you to leave your car there at no additional charge (assuming above you were refering to parking for free)Also, although there is less differentiation now that PRICELINE has instituted 3.5*, it's not a 'given' that the 3.5* HOTWIRE hotel being offered would be rated the same by PRICELINE (it may be, but you can't make that assumption... have you tried to ID the HOTWIRE property offered)Thanks for using our PRICELINE and HOTWIRE links. I tried bidding again47.00 DTW 4 star failed48.00 DTW and Taylor 3.5 Star FailedI just looked through the board posts again with a calendar and noticed that the $45.00 winning bid was for a Saturday night and the $55.00 winning bid was for a Friday night. Since I am bidding for Thursday night the price is probably higher since the business traffic is still in town to fly home on Friday. Would you agree?I do not want to stay in any other area, I would rather stay home and drive.
thereuare Posted October 23, 2008 Report Posted October 23, 2008 Since I am bidding for Thursday night the price is probably higher since the business traffic is still in town to fly home on Friday. Would you agree?Generally speaking the above is true. Just using your date for example, the Embassy Suites is $169/nite for your nite... this coming Saturday it is $119.How high are you willing to pay to not have to drive the day of your flight?Please use these PRICELINE and HOTWIRE links to begin your travel purchases. 2Adventure Posted October 23, 2008 Author Report Posted October 23, 2008 What bid do you think would get a 3.5 room tonight?
thereuare Posted October 23, 2008 Report Posted October 23, 2008 I don't know how much it will take, which is why we always suggest bidding strategies which cover a range of bids from low to high, but i do know that with your arrival tonite i wouldn't be increasing my bids by $1 at a time as you have been since you don't have much time.HOTWIRE has a 3.5* for $69 and a 3* for $63... i would determine if either of these are acceptable to you (would paying this much be worthwhile to you to not drive the day of flight), use that as your 'bid to beat' (or whatever amount you determine would make driving in the day before worthwhile), and we can suggest a strategy from there.Please use these PRICELINE and HOTWIRE links to begin your travel purchases.
